GLP-1 medications , or glucagon-like peptide-1 analogs , represent a substantial development in how we handle type 2 diabetes . These new medications function to imitating the body’s natural GLP-1 substance , which promotes blood sugar control and lowers glucose release. Beyond glucose management , research suggest that GLP-1 therapies may also deliver heart-related protection and contribute weight loss , making them a beneficial tool in the integrated management of the disease.

This Science Underpinning GLP-1 RA Binding Site Mimetics

Understanding the mechanism of GLP-1 receptor agonists necessitates an understanding of these drugs' function. Initially discovered as peptides secreted by the bowel in response to food consumption, GLP-1 RA encourages insulin secretion from the islets and inhibits blood glucose production. Glucagon-like Peptide-1 receptor agonists work by immediately stimulating the GLP-1 RA receptor, replicating the effects of the natural hormone. This, these medications can regulate sugar readings and give advantages for treating conditions like type 2 condition.
